How can businesses use storytelling to differentiate themselves from competitors and create a strong emotional connection with their target audience in today's saturated market?
Businesses can use storytelling to differentiate themselves by crafting a unique narrative that highlights their brand values, mission, and history. By sharing compelling stories that resonate with their target audience, businesses can create an emotional connection that goes beyond product features or pricing. This emotional bond can help build brand loyalty and trust, ultimately setting them apart from competitors in a crowded market. Additionally, businesses can leverage storytelling across various marketing channels, such as social media, content marketing, and advertising, to reach and engage their audience effectively.
